Output c43008931857adfd300e62d966137b3c2b26829f7ba2d8d41dbd1aa9c5e70fb2:21

value
315768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e1f81afef7e4b9e84a3d7916926bc8dd0f1c25a OP_EQUAL
address
3BjHzm7dPP9yrabrXQjQN4D17QhwegeUb3
transaction
c43008931857adfd300e62d966137b3c2b26829f7ba2d8d41dbd1aa9c5e70fb2
confirmations
287717
spent
true